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free is a digestive enzyme supplement used in the treatment of indigestion/dyspepsia. It helps break down complex food molecules into simpler forms and facilitates better absorption of essential nutrients. This action provides relief from indigestion, bloating, and discomfort after having meals.
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free may be taken with or without food. However, always take it in the dose and duration prescribed by your doctor. Continue taking the medicine for as long as your doctor prescribes it even if you feel better. If you stop taking the medicine abruptly, the symptoms may return. Your dose may be decreased gradually over a few days if the doctor finds it suitable to stop the treatment.
Some common side effects of this medicine include nausea, constipation, skin rash, and pruritus. These side effects mostly occur at the initial stage of the treatment and usually disappear within a few days with continued treatment. If any of these symptoms get worse or bother you, consult with the doctor.
Do not take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free if you have a known history of allergic reactions to any of the ingredients of this medicine. Let your doctor know if you are taking, have recently taken, or might take any other medicines. To ensure that this medication is safe for you, let the doctor also know if you have any pre-existing medical conditions, are pregnant, are planning to become pregnant, or are breastfeeding.

How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free Works
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free is a combination of two digestive enzymes. Diastase breaks down complex carbohydrates into simple sugars that can be more easily metabolized. On the other hand, pepsin breaks down proteins into smaller peptides and amino acids for their easy absorption in the small intestine.
How to Use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free
Take this medicine in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Measure it with a measuring cup and take it by mouth. Shake well before use. Yummy Tummy Syrup Sugar Free may be taken with or without food, but it is better to take it at a fixed time.
